The first jumping puzzle I did was in beta, I didn’t even know they existed and then stumbled across a crack in the wall in Metrica Province. On exploring I found the floating steps and made my way through the portal. Myself and the two friends I was with were really excited to have found something hidden, then our gaze panned up and we saw the maze of complex platforms above us…

Over the next two hours we figured out the portal mechanics and the various traps and route. If you have done this puzzle or any of the others that rate as good I can’t see how you don’t think they are just amazing. My opinion ofc I know

I also love how they all have unique mechanics and also seem to be part of the world as opposed to being separate ‘and here’s the puzzle for this area’.

Player Housing and Guild Halls

in Suggestions

Posted by: Genophix.3098

Genophix.3098

Threads like this make me so glad I’m not the only one thinking the same things.

Like you say Vexia the possibilities are endless and having to craft a guild hall/fort would be a long term goal for a guild to work behind. Even though it was totally broken in Conan I do remember all my guild setting out and gathering like mad to get the fort built, it was an epic feeling.

I’m not sure how AN see these threads, maybe they choke on their coffee at the idea. I’m not sure how much work it would take to put this in game, a lot I suspect. However if it does ever get put on the radar please for the love of biscuits, please give them a use/function/context.

Allow a guild to work as a team to build a structure that gives them something they a) really want and b) can’t get anywhere else. Whether that be special crops grown on the fields (for unique receipes which give better WvsW buffs) or a foundry that makes specialised siege weapons.

It’s not rocket science and you guys have shown you are listening to your players, why not have a go at this?

A little place in the sun.

in Suggestions

Posted by: Genophix.3098

Genophix.3098

I’ve been chatting on a few other forums/threads about story and how players feel towards their characters. Some people say they don’t feel any emotional connection to their characters and they don’t understand why.

So I was thinking about this and have a theory. Many players have described Guild Wars 2 as a theme park MMO, in that there’s lots to see but not much to do. While I don’t agree with this in the main (as I think there is lots to do if your the right type of player) I do think more could be done to make your character feel grounded in the world.

I’ve played through this game five times now and after all the events, dungeons, adventures I’ve taken part in there nothing that says ‘Hey, I was here’. I have not changed my game world, I have no say in how the world evolves for my fellow player. How can I care about a story that Im not really part of? All them choices I made in my personal
story didn’t change the outcome, so what was the point in giving me a choice? Events don’t count because they are just stories on rails and get pushed back and fourth depending on players pushing them.

The quickest (or should I say more tangible) way to let players put their mark on the world would be player housing. Somewhere to hang my hat, where I can display trophies from my epic battles, (Lotro did this with great success) somewhere I can craft, grow crops, modify and set up just as I like.. my own little slice of Tyria. I know I know, this would in all likelyhood have to be instanced but as with all things it’s not what you do but the way you do it. I hear in Wildstar you will be able to find items out in the game world that open instances on your own house grounds. This to me is not only giving players a plot of land, but making it relevant and giving it context.

Maybe when you choose which organisation to help, Vigil etc you then open up a housing option themed to that choice and your property is placed in the same ‘neibourhood’ as other players.

Also giving guilds to ability to build (and defend) their own forts. Not just instances but huge areas where you can make better siege weapons at the foundry, grow unique crops for special food, decorate as you see fit with huge dragon skulls (or whatever). You could also have a court yard (arena) where other guilds can challenge each other (like customisable arenas) but attached to your guild.

I’ve got lots more ideas but tis already a big post, what do you guys think?
